Gould Court
Gould Court is an apartment building in Lambeth, Greater London, England which is located on Woodland Road. Gould Court is situated nearby to the railway station Gipsy Hill Station, as well as near Paxton Primary School.Places of Interest Nearby

Gipsy Hill railway station
Railway station

Gipsy Hill railway station is in the London Borough of Lambeth in south London. It is situated on the Crystal Palace line, 7 miles 77 chains measured from London Victoria. Gipsy Hill railway station is situated 540 feet northwest of Gould Court.
Christ Church
Church

Christ Church in Gipsy Hill is an Anglican Church in the London Borough of Lambeth. The remaining part of the original Victorian church building, the tower, which is now a private dwelling is a Grade II Listed Building and occupies a prominent position, the tower being a notable landmark in the area. Christ Church is situated 760 feet southwest of Gould Court.
Upper Norwood Library
Library

Upper Norwood Library is a community managed library in Upper Norwood, South London. It stands on Westow Hill, in Crystal Palace town centre, within the London Borough of Lambeth, but on the edge of the boundary with the London Borough of Croydon. Upper Norwood Library is situated 1,300 feet south of Gould Court.

Crystal Palace
Suburb

Crystal Palace is an area in South London, named after the Crystal Palace Exhibition building which stood in the area from 1854, until it was destroyed by a fire in 1936.
Upper Norwood
Suburb

Upper Norwood is an area of south London, England, within the London Boroughs of Bromley, Croydon, Lambeth and Southwark. It is north of Croydon. The eastern part of it is better known as the Crystal Palace area.
West Dulwich
Quarter

West Dulwich is a neighbourhood in South London on the southern boundary of Brockwell Park, which straddles the London Borough of Lambeth and the London Borough of Southwark.
